St Padarn Church in Llanbadarn Trefeglwys, Ceredigion, is dedicated to Saint Padarn, an early 6th-century Welsh saint and one of the Twelve Apostles of Britain. The church building dates mainly from the 15th century, with earlier foundations possibly dating to the 12th century, and it is notable for its medieval architecture and historical association with the local community and early Christian tradition in Wales.
